About Zhuming Bi

Zhuming Bi is a scholar working on Industrial and Manufacturing Engineering, Management of Technology and Innovation, Management Information Systems, Control and Systems Engineering and Mechanical Engineering, having authored 232 papers that have together received 6.4k indexed citations. Recurring topics across this work include Manufacturing Process and Optimization (59 papers), Flexible and Reconfigurable Manufacturing Systems (37 papers), Digital Transformation in Industry (29 papers), Robotic Mechanisms and Dynamics (22 papers), Advanced machining processes and optimization (21 papers), Product Development and Customization (17 papers), Advanced Surface Polishing Techniques (15 papers) and IoT and Edge/Fog Computing (14 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(2.5k citations), Management of Technology and Innovation (635 citations), Management Information Systems (781 citations), Medical Laboratory Technology (77 citations) and Information Systems (1.0k citations). Zhuming Bi has collaborated with scholars based in United States, China and Canada. Frequent co-authors include Li Da Xu, Chengen Wang, Lihui Wang, Wattana Viriyasitavat, Wenjun Zhang, S.Y.T. Lang, David S. Cochran, Yan Jin, Jiapeng Yu and Li Da Xu. Their work appears in journals such as IEEE Transactions on Industrial Informatics, Enterprise Information Systems, The International Journal of Advanced Manufacturing Technology, Journal of Industrial Information Integration and Robotics and Computer-Integrated Manufacturing.
